Choose the exact markers and text mapping
Use Selected, Visible, or All to control the marker set. Map the marker name, comment, or both into each graphic. Empty mapped text is skipped and shown in review rather than producing a blank title.
MarkerBuddy limits unusually long text and displays the exact output text and timecode before changing the sequence.
Choose a consistent, editable graphic style
Choose one of four cross-platform font presets, a 25–300% text size, left, center, or right paragraph alignment, text and background colors, background opacity, and background padding. MarkerBuddy does not bundle third-party font files.
The MarkerBuddy Review Text template is included with the plugin. You do not need to install a separate template, and the graphics remain editable in Premiere.
Place graphics relative to the real sequence frame
Choose a top, center, or lower preset, or enter horizontal and vertical percentages. Placement adapts to the active sequence frame, including HD, 4K, vertical, square, and custom dimensions.
If the sequence dimensions change after review, MarkerBuddy asks you to review the placement again before creating graphics.
Set point timing and preserve range markers
Range markers keep their reviewed duration. Point markers use the chosen two, three, five, or eight-second duration, clamp to the end of the sequence, and stop before the next reviewed overlay.
Overlapping range markers are blocked because MarkerBuddy will not silently change an intentional marker range.
Review the destination track before insertion
Choose an existing video track, preferably an empty upper track. MarkerBuddy reads occupied clip ranges and blocks any proposed title that would overlap an existing item.
After confirmation, Premiere creates the reviewed graphics and reports which items were created, skipped, or failed. The graphics remain editable and appear in the normal sequence export.

Production boundary
Review the final title design and safe area
MarkerBuddy requires Premiere 25.6 or later and includes its own original MOGRT, so no separate template download or installation is required. The four font choices are cross-platform presets rather than arbitrary installed-font discovery. MarkerBuddy maps position to the sequence dimensions, but editors must still review readability, safe areas, and the intended delivery crop. If the packaged template is damaged, required controls are unavailable, the sequence frame changes after review, or the destination track is occupied, creation is blocked or reported.
